About Akins and Associates Substance Abuse Services in North Carolina

Akins and Associates Substance Abuse Services is a leading recovery center in Greensboro, NC offering comprehensive treatment options for those with addiction issues related to alcohol, opioids, drugs, and more. The facility offers drug rehabilitation and residential long-term care that can last more than 30 days. They focus on individual therapy, providing personalized treatment solutions that have been proven successful.

Founded by Dr. Akins, this facility has been dedicated to providing quality care for many years. Their staff works with each individual to create a comprehensive treatment plan to help them leave their addictions behind and begin a healthy, productive lifestyle. In addition to offering one-on-one therapy and drug rehab services, they also provide education and resources to help the public better understand substance abuse and the dangers of addiction. With their professional services, Akins and Associates Substance Abuse Services is helping individuals in the Greensboro community recover and lead lives of wellbeing.

    Substance abuse is defined by the continued use of drugs or alcohol despite negative consequences, such as legal or work problems. It can be treated using a variety of services, including therapy and medication.

    Substance abuse treatment is beneficial for:

    • People who have been using drugs or alcohol for a long time.
    • People who have been using drugs or alcohol to cope with stress, anxiety, or depression.
    • People who have a mental health disorder in conjunction with substance abuse.
    • People who continue to use drugs or alcohol despite the harmful effects they cause on their own life and the lives of others.
    • People who have had multiple failed attempts at recovery without medical assistance.

    If you believe that addiction treatment is right for you or a loved one, you can contact your primary care physician, or search for addiction treatment centers in your area. Treatment is beneficial to people who are motivated towards recovery, and who understand the benefits of professional care.

    Opioid addiction is a common form of addiction, often caused by prescription drugs that are abused. Addiction is treated by detoxifying the body and following up with therapies to correct behavior and target the root of the problem.

    Most opioid addiction begins with patients being prescribed painkillers after an injury or surgery. The body becomes used to the chemicals in these medications and soon no longer responds to their presence. As a result, addicts seek out stronger opiate-based medications like Oxycodone to compensate for the lack of effectiveness.

    The most dangerous aspect is that these addictive behaviors often get carried over onto illicit drugs like heroin, which are increasingly potent and result in lower life expectancies.

    Greensboro, North Carolina Addiction Information

    North Carolina ranks 29th in the nation for overall substance abuse. Many of the drugs abused in the state are illicit, and many of these are opioids. Prescription opioids are readily available due to the high rates of medical workers prescribing them. The number of prescriptions has increased tenfold since the 1980's. Opioid overdoses are the most common type of death in North Carolina.

    Greensboro, North Carolina has a high rate of drug and alcohol addiction. The most common substances abused in the city are alcohol, marijuana, and opioids. In 2018, there were 548 reported cases of drug overdoses in Greensboro, which is an increase from the previous year.
